"Artilleriebesteck" - gunnery instruments for measuring and calculating - which belonged to Emperor Charles (Karl) VI (1685-1740). The instruments lie on a military drawing made by Karl when still an Archduke. 18th CE. 
Location Heeresgeschichtliches Museum/Vienna/Austria
